Article: Tea farming in China has a rich history and culture that dates back thousands of years. China is known as the birthplace of tea, and it is the world's largest producer and exporter of tea. The country's diverse geography and climate have given rise to a wide variety of tea leaves, each with its unique flavor and aroma. Tea production in China is steeped in tradition, and many farmers still use traditional farming methods to grow tea.
